Do UV Lights Really Improve Indoor Air Quality?

Ultraviolet (UV) HVAC lights are a great way to enhance the air quality in your home or office. They can help eliminate potentially hazardous compounds, such as mold and bacteria, from the air, making it simpler to breathe. In addition, UV lights help HVAC systems operate more efficiently and are less likely to be damaged. They also help get rid of bad odors from the house, which are usually caused by volatile organic compounds (VOCs).

UV light systems are often installed inside the ducts of residential or commercial HVAC systems to provide an extra layer of air purification for indoor environments. As air circulates through the heating or cooling system, everything in the air is also exposed to UV light. This helps destroy microorganisms present in the office air, eliminating the potential threat that these microorganisms pose to transmit diseases and discomfort.
